Features of NOVOstar
High performance luminescence
The NOVOstar has been designed with two dedicated measurement systems, one for fluorescence and one for luminescence. Eliminating the need to make a choice between a dedicated fluorometer and luminometer. The NOVOstar offers exceptional luminescence performance in a single instrument package that easily fulfils Promega’s stringent DLReadyTM (dual luciferase validation) criteria in 96- and 384-well plate formats.
Optimized for kinetic assays
The NOVOstar is optimized to monitor fast kinetic events, such as calcium flux. These types of assays can easily be triggered using the transfer pipettoror one of the two built-in injectors. Reagent addition and measurements can be undertaken concurrently to ensure even the fastest kinetics are captured. Data can be collected at different rates within the same experiment. For example, fast kinetic flux assays typically produce the bulk of their data in the first few seconds after injection. Using the multiple kinetic window feature you can collect data during this critical time with high resolution, as fast as 50 measurement points per second. After the peak you can reduce the capture rate to 1 read every few seconds thus reducing your dataset and analysis time.
Advanced liquid handling
The NOVOstar includes a unique integrated transfer pipettor and two additional syringe injectors. All three liquid dispensing devices have direct access to the measurement position, allowing plate reading before, during, and after addition of liquid samples. The transfer pipettor is able to aspirate, dispense, and mix precise volumes of fluids from the reagent plate or from three reagent stations. The delivery volume is adjustable for each well from 0.5 to 100 µL, allowing you to produce dilution schemes, concentration ranges or standard curves. The injectors can be used for adding standard reagents to selected wells in the measurement plate.
Multichromatic detection modes
Sixteen built-in fi lters and fast filter switching allow sequential dual excitation/emission measurements. This feature is important for functional cellular assays using ratiometric ion indicators or voltage-sensitive FRET probes. The NOVOstar with the fluorescence polarization option can even collect data at two emission wavelengths at the same time. The simultaneous dual emission detection technology together with real-time ratio calculation substantially reduce plate read times and increase performance of FRET based assays.
Control and evaluation software
The WindowsTM based PC software provides an extensive range of options for assay design and data evaluation. Control software allows users to define instrument parameters including injection timing, mixing, shaking, pump speed, etc. During a plate measurement, the current state feature can be used to observe the progress of kinetic reactions in all wells.
The evaluation software is based on powerful ExcelTM macros. Worksheets display raw data, calculations, signal plots, and standard curves. Powerful evaluation sheets are pre-programmed to perform calculations such as %, ratios, curve fitting, FP, anisotrophy, dilution factors, etc. In addition, you can create your own workbooks for specific data evaluation.
Applications
- Ca2+ uptake
- Membrane potential studies (Application Note 123)
- Intracellular pH
- Intracellular cAMP, e.g. FRET based assay with CFP
- Measurement of intracellular ionic changes
- Cell proliferation assay, e.g. with Alamar Blue
- Fluorescent reporter gene assays, e.g. GFP, YFP/CFP FRET-based assay
- FRET-based assay, e.g. SUMO protease activity with YFP and enhanced CFP as donor-acceptor pair FRET-based voltage sensor probes
- Dual Luciferase Reporter Assay, e.g. determination of siRNA silencing efficiency
- Cell adhesion assay, e.g. with calcein AM
- Enzyme activity, e.g. 2-OG hydroxylase enzymes (Application Note 132), histone deacetylase inhibition in cancer research
- ELISA

Additional Specifications
Microplate carrier: Accommodates two plates: one reagent plate and one
measurement plate
Sensitivity:
FI: < 1 fmol / well Fluorescein
FP: < 5 mP standard deviation at 1 nM fl uorescein
TRF: < 70 amol/well Europium
LUM: < 30 amol/well ATP; DLReady certified
ABS: Dynamic range: ±0.000 - 4.000 OD; reproducibility: ±0.010 OD for 0 - 2 OD range
Reagent injection:
Up to 2 built-in reagent injectors
Injection at measurement position (6 to 384-well)
Individual injection volumes for each well (3 to 350 µL)
Variable injection speed up to 420 µL / s
Up to four injection events per well
Reagent back flushing
Pipettor system:
Injection volume: 0.5 µl - 100 µl
Individual injection volumes for each well
Variable injection speed
Plate-to-plate transfer + 3 reagent stations + washing station
Gas vent: System to inject an atmosphere or to pull a vacuum into the reader
